Seven-layer dip

Posted on February 8, 2026 by Admin

Ah, seven-layer dip! That’s a classic party favorite. It’s typically served cold as an appetizer with tortilla chips. The “seven layers” can vary slightly depending on the recipe, but here’s a standard breakdown:

Ingredients (Layers)

  1. Refried beans – Smoothly spread as the base layer.
  2. Guacamole – Fresh and creamy.
  3. Sour cream – Often mixed with taco seasoning for extra flavor.
  4. Salsa – Chunky or smooth, depending on preference.
  5. Shredded cheese – Cheddar, Mexican blend, or a mix.
  6. Diced tomatoes – Adds freshness.
  7. Sliced black olives / green onions / chopped cilantro – Garnish for color and flavor.

Assembly Tips

  • Use a shallow, wide dish so each layer is visible.
  • Spread each layer gently to avoid mixing flavors.
  • Chill for at least 30 minutes before serving to let flavors meld.

Serving Suggestion

Serve with tortilla chips or cut-up veggies. It’s a crowd-pleaser at parties and game days!
